Beispiel #1
0
        public OperationResult Delete(DeleteProductPictureVM command)
        {
            OperationResult result = new OperationResult();

            var productPicture = _productPictureRepository.Get(command.Id);

            if (productPicture == null)
            {
                return(result.Failed(ValidateMessage.IsExist));
            }

            productPicture.Delete();
            _productPictureRepository.SaveChanges();

            return(result.Succeeded());
        }
        public IActionResult OnPostDelete(DeleteProductPictureVM command)
        {
            var result = _productPictureApplication.Delete(command);

            return(new JsonResult(result));
        }